What's The Definition Of Gemot?

gemot in American English
an early English public assembly or court, before the Norman Conquest; moot
noun: a legislative or judicial assembly

gemot in British English
noun: (in Anglo-Saxon England) a legal or administrative assembly of a community, such as a shire or hundred
